Solution for 12=11y-8y equation:


Simplifying
12 = 11y + -8y

Combine like terms: 11y + -8y = 3y
12 = 3y

Solving
12 = 3y

Solving for variable 'y'.

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-3y' to each side of the equation.
12 + -3y = 3y + -3y

Combine like terms: 3y + -3y = 0
12 + -3y = 0

Add '-12' to each side of the equation.
12 + -12 + -3y = 0 + -12

Combine like terms: 12 + -12 = 0
0 + -3y = 0 + -12
-3y = 0 + -12

Combine like terms: 0 + -12 = -12
-3y = -12

Divide each side by '-3'.
y = 4

Simplifying
y = 4
